The Henning Hornets, seeded number on is the South half of Section 6A, completed a sweep of Breckenridge in the quarterfinal round of the playoffs on Friday night at West Central Area High School in Barrett, posting wins of 25-16, 25-20, 25-18.
Senior setter Sydney Eckhoff of the Hornets was sharp all night, distributing the ball effectively to five different hitters, leading to a very balanced attach which was difficult for the Cowgirls to defend. Megan Rinicker, Autumn Grasswick and Abi Eckhoff all had 8 assists, while Serena Greenwood had seven kills and Grace Hammer finished with five. Ellie Dague added a pair of kills in the third set.
Leaders for Breckenridge were Abby Johnson (10 kills, 12 digs, 8/9 serving, 1 ace), Carcie Materi (11/11 serving, 7 set assists, 5 digs), Kaitlin Arnhalt (15 set assists, 9/9 serving, 11 digs), Camryn Kaehler (7 kills, 10/10 serving, 1 ace), 6 digs), Riley Finkral (7/7 serving, 16 digs), Riley Lorenz (6 kills, 2 block assists, 1 solo block), Jude Held (4 block assists, 3 kills), Victoria Undem (3 block assists, 3 digs, 2 kills) and Mikayla Snobl (9/9 serving, 7 digs). The Cowgirls were 54-of-55 from the serving line on the night.
The Hornets will face Clinton-Graceville-Beardsley at 7:00pm Tuesday at West Central Area High School in Barrett. C-G-B beat Brandon-Evansville in a four set match on Friday night.
